Hylotelephium 'Neon'
(Showy Stonecrop, Sedum 'Neon', Sedum spectabile)
Origin: Hybrid
Family: Crassulaceae
Light: Sun-part shade
Height: 1-1.5'
Spacing: 2-3'
Blooms: Pink, late Summer
Foliage: Herbaceous, medium blue-green, thick, large, smooth
Soil: Well-drained, ,mildly acidic, neutral, mildly alkaline, drought tolerant
Water: Low
Uses: Mass plant, walkways, container, groundcover, border, xeriscaping, fresh cut flowers, dried floral arrangements
Propagation: Leaf/stem cuttings, rootball divisions
Comments: Hylotelephium 'Neon' or Showy Stonecrop or Sedum 'Neon' or Sedum spectabile is a herbaceous perennial succulent with an upright growth habit. It is an attractive hybrid. From late Summer till frost, Hylotelephium 'Neon' produces pink flowerheads atop herbaceous, pale blue-green, thick, large, smooth succulent foliage. Butterflies and bees are magnetized by its nectar-rich blossoms. Sedum 'Neon' performs best in well-drained, mildly acidic, neutral or mildly alkaline soil in a sunny to part shade environment. Showy stonecrop tolerates drought and is superb for xeriscaping. Mass plant Sedum spectabile along walkways or garden border for a delightful butterfly heaven. Hylotelephium 'Neon' makes eye-catching groundcovers, adding colors to the Summer and Fall landscape.
USDA Zones: 3-9
